As Chris and Deb Hindal remain in West Africa following the All-Africa IPFBM Conference, visiting Grace Baptist Church in Ho, Ghana, was part of their itinerary. ABWE missionary Bob Dyer established Grace Baptist in the 90’s. Like many churches, several pastors have led the congregation through the years, and attendance has grown and waned. Chris Hindal spoke on Sunday morning, Oct. 9, challenging the congregation on their personal responsibility in evangelism.

“It was interesting to learn that the Ghanaians, most of whom speak English, enjoy Southern Gospel music,” Chris says. Further intriguing the Hindals, when Deb wandered back into a Sunday School classroom, she discovered shelves of Regular Baptist Press material sent to them by Gospel Literature Services. GLS provides Biblical resources—or the funds to produce that literature on the fields—to partnering associations and their affiliated churches worldwide. Seeing those resources at Grace Baptist was an encouraging reminder that GLS enables developing Baptist ministries to fulfill the Great Commission.
